Основната абстракция за агрегиране в Spring Data MongoDB е - както подсказва името - Aggregation . Той предоставя свободен API за изграждане на тръбопровод с помощта на операции за агрегиране.
От версия 1.6.0.M1 Aggregation класът има ….withOptions(…) метод
да се използва по този начин:
Aggregation aggregation = newAggregation(…) // build up pipeline in here
.withOptions(newAggregationOptions().allowDiskUse(true).build());